The authors of the study wrote that cats are often seen as not especially sociable or trainable because there is a "lack of knowledge of what stimuli cats prefer, and thus may be most motivated to work for."
In order to test the widespread "cats are antisocial assh*les" belief, researchers subjected them to a series of tests to prove what they would choose in different situations. They took 50 cats from both shelters and people's homes and deprived them of food, human contact, scent and toys for a few hours. They then reintroduced stimuli in these four categories to see which the cats chose.

The cats have spoken: Most of the fur balls preferred human socialization over any of the other category. The authors of the study wrote,
While it has been suggested that cat sociality exists on a continuum, perhaps skewed toward independency, we have found that 50% of cats tested preferred interaction with the social stimulus even though they had a direct choice between social interaction with a human and their other most preferred stimuli from the three other stimulus categories.
